The Galvanizing Shield A Tale of Two Protections
So, what’s the big deal with the galvanizing part? It’s all about the coat. But not just any coat—this is a transformative, metallurgical bond. The process typically involves hot-dip galvanizing, where the welded steel mesh, already formed into that sturdy 4×4 Welded Wire Mesh Galvanized, is submerged in a bath of molten zinc. Magic happens here. The zinc doesn’t just stick to the steel like paint, it reacts with it to form a series of zinc-iron alloy layers, topped by a pure zinc layer. This creates a bond that is integral to the steel itself.
Think of it as a two-pronged defense strategy. First, the zinc acts as a physical barrier. It shields the underlying steel from direct contact with oxygen and moisture, the two culprits that team up to create iron oxide, aka rust. That robust 4×4 Welded Wire Mesh Galvanized you install is immediately wrapped in this impervious metallic jacket. But the second prong is where the real genius lies: cathodic protection. Even if the coating gets scratched, dinged, or cut during installation—something that would spell the beginning of the end for a painted or untreated surface—the zinc has a sacrificial role. It preferentially corrodes instead of the steel. The zinc will slowly sacrifice itself to protect the exposed iron, effectively “healing” the small flaw. This dual-action defense is what makes 4×4 Welded Wire Mesh Galvanized a go-to for long-term projects.
This isn’t a flimsy, sprayed-on coating. The hot-dip process ensures a thick, uniform covering over every single wire, including the welds, which are often vulnerable points. The characteristic spangled finish of 4×4 Welded Wire Mesh Galvanized is more than just aesthetics, it’s visual proof of a complete zinc immersion. From agricultural fencing facing constant weather abuse to concrete reinforcement in a sidewalk, this galvanized shield is the first and most crucial answer to the question of longevity.
Built to Last From the Inside Out
Now, let’s rewind a step. Before the galvanizing even happens, the foundation matters. That “4×4” designation isn’t random. It refers to the grid pattern—4-inch by 4-inch squares (or 100mm x 100mm). This spacing is a sweet spot, offering an excellent balance between strength and openness. But the true backbone is the weld. At every intersection where the wires meet, they are electrically fused together. This creates a rigid, unified grid that doesn’t rely on twists or knots that can slip or loosen under stress.
This welded integrity is crucial for the performance of 4×4 Welded Wire Mesh Galvanized. When used as concrete reinforcement, it distributes tensile stresses across a wide area, preventing cracks from spreading. In fencing applications, it resists bulging and impact, maintaining its form. The welding process creates a robust skeleton that the zinc coating then perfectly preserves. Without these strong welds, the mesh could fail structurally long before rust becomes an issue. The galvanizing process actually enhances these welds, as the zinc seals them from the inside, preventing corrosion from starting at these critical fusion points. So, when you specify 4×4 Welded Wire Mesh Galvanized, you’re getting a product whose durability is engineered from the very first manufacturing step.
The wire gauge, or thickness, is another key player. Commonly available in gauges like 6, 4, or even thicker, a heavier wire means more material to resist bending and breaking. Combine this inherent mechanical strength with the corrosion-fighting power of the zinc, and you have a product that stands up to physical and chemical challenges simultaneously. A heavy-duty 4×4 Welded Wire Mesh Galvanized used for animal enclosures or industrial partitions doesn’t just fend off rust, it withstands constant pushing, leaning, and accidental impacts without deforming or compromising its protective skin.
Real World Battles Where the Mesh Proves Its Mettle
Theory is great, but where does this longevity truly shine? Let’s start on the farm. Picture a roll of 4×4 Welded Wire Mesh Galvanized stretched between posts as pasture fencing or garden protection. It’s exposed to relentless sun, driving rain, soil acidity, and constant humidity. An ungalvanized wire would show rust in a single season, weakening and becoming brittle. The galvanized version, however, laughs in the face of drizzle and dew. Its sacrificial zinc layer slowly weathers, often developing a duller patina, but the core steel remains intact for decades, securing livestock and protecting crops with minimal maintenance.

Then there’s the construction site. When embedded in concrete for slab reinforcement, stucco lath, or cavity walls, the mesh enters a highly alkaline environment. Concrete can actually accelerate the corrosion of bare steel. But 4×4 Welded Wire Mesh Galvanized is perfectly suited for this job. The zinc coating is stable in high-pH conditions, ensuring it remains passive and protective. It helps control shrinkage cracking in the concrete, and because it won’t rust, it prevents ugly staining or spalling (where chunks of concrete break off due to expanding rust inside). This application is a testament to its long-term structural integrity.
Industrial settings push materials to their limits. Use 4×4 Welded Wire Mesh Galvanized for machine guards, safety barriers, or storage partitions in warehouses. Here, it might face abrasion, incidental impacts, and atmospheric contaminants. Yet, its rugged construction and galvanized shield handle it all. Even in coastal areas with salt-laden air—a nightmare for most metals—the galvanizing provides critical extra years of service life compared to non-treated alternatives. The longevity here translates directly to cost savings, as replacements are needed far less frequently, and safety is maintained over time.
